Pennsylvania Governor’s Residence Damaged by Arson Fire While Family Asleep Inside
An arsonist ignited a fire at the official residence of Pennsylvania Governor Josh Shapiro in Harrisburg overnight Sunday, while he and his family were present inside the home. Emergency responders arrived at the governor’s mansion around 2:00 AM following reports of the blaze.
Fire at Governor Shapiro’s Home
According to Harrisburg Fire Chief Brian Enterline, fire crews were promptly dispatched to the residence of the Democratic governor in Harrisburg early Sunday morning.
Fortunately, all occupants of the mansion were in varied locations within the premises when the fire erupted and were able to evacuate to safety. Swift action from Pennsylvania State Police and Capitol Police ensured the family’s secure removal from the property as firefighters tackled the flames.
Extent of the Damage
The fire caused significant damage to a substantial portion of the governor’s estate. The incident occurred mere hours after Governor Shapiro shared a social media post depicting his family observing Passover on Saturday.
Arson Investigation Underway
Authorities have launched an investigation into the alarming incident and have officially confirmed that the fire was intentionally set, classifying it as arson. The inquiry into the circumstances surrounding the arson attack is currently active and ongoing.

Governor Shapiro’s Statement
Governor Shapiro, along with his wife Lori and their four children, addressed the distressing event in a post on social media platform X.
He stated:
- “Around 2 AM last night, my family and I were awakened by Pennsylvania State Police at our door, alerting us to an arsonist’s fire at the Governor’s Residence in Harrisburg.”
- “The Harrisburg Bureau of Fire responded swiftly, and as they worked to extinguish the fire, we were safely evacuated by Pennsylvania State Police, with assistance from Capitol Police.”
- “Gratefully, no one sustained injuries, and the fire was put out. We are deeply thankful for the law enforcement and first responders who consistently face danger head-on to safeguard our communities. Last night, their bravery extended to our family – and Lori and I are eternally appreciative for their protection.”
